Ответ
Next.js предоставляет ряд преимуществ для современных веб-приложений:
- SSR/SSG/ISR – гибкость в рендеринге (серверный, статический, инкрементальный)
- Встроенный роутинг – файловая система как API маршрутов
- Оптимизация – автоматический код-сплиттинг, префетчинг, Image Optimization
- Zero Config – минимум настройки для старта (Babel, Webpack под капотом)
Пример SSR-страницы:
export async function getServerSideProps() {
const res = await fetch('https://api.example.com/data');
const data = await res.json();
return { props: { data } };
}
export default function Page({ data }) {
return <div>{data.title}</div>;
}
Для SEO-критичных проектов или гибридных приложений Next.js – оптимальный выбор.